Springfield Police Arrest Six in Prostitution Sting
Springfield Police arrested six people in a prostition sting late Monday night in areas scattered around town. Deputy Chief Cliff Buscher says they caught prostitutes and those looking to solicit them in northeast and southeast areas of the city, as well as Enos Park.
Buscher says police set up stings based on complaints and usually run one or two a year. He says the arrests in the Enos Park neighborhood do not indicate prostution problems from a few years ago, when a lot of activity was centered at the park itself, are returning.
